A global consulting firm in Greater London seeks a Manager with IT Consulting experience in Commodity Trading. The successful candidate will lead IT solutions for energy markets, advising clients on optimizing and modernizing their IT landscapes.
Responsibilities include:
- Managing teams
- Shaping strategies
- Delivering end-to-end solutions
Ideal candidates have 10-15 years of relevant experience and a strong background in Energy Trading systems. This role offers a unique opportunity to navigate the intersection of technology and trading in a dynamic environment.
